NEW YORK (CNNfn) - Deb-ridden Polaroid Corp. plans to reduce health benefits for workers and retirees, saying rising medical costs mean it can no longer afford to continue picking up its previous share of the bill.

The Cambridge, Mass.-based instant camera maker estimated the cuts in health benefits to an estimated 3,500 current U.S. workers, and thousands of company retirees, would save Polaroid $20 million a year.
